RecruiterThe Recruiter is responsible for driving a high-volume caregiver hiring pipeline in a fast-paced home care environment. This role owns the full candidate lifecycle, from initial outreach through onboarding, ensuring speed, consistency, and a strong conversion rate from application to active hire. The Recruiter is expected to proactively build a pipeline, maintain continuous candidate engagement, and eliminate delays that impact staffing. This position plays a direct role in meeting daily hiring targets, supporting case coverage, and scaling a new and expanding office. Success in this role requires urgency, ownership, and the ability to manage multiple candidates simultaneously while maintaining accuracy and follow-through.Key Responsibilities:Build and maintain a consistent daily pipeline of caregiver applicants through job boards, outreach, and referralsReview incoming applications and initiate contact with candidates within the same dayConduct initial screenings via phone or text to assess qualifications, availability, and fitOwn candidate follow-up from first contact through onboarding processGuide candidates through onboarding requirements, including document collection, background checks, and clearancesTrack candidate progress and maintain accurate, real-time updates in internal systemsIdentify pipeline gaps (low applications, no-shows, incomplete files) and take immediate action to correct themPartner with the Branch Manager to align hiring activity with daily and weekly staffing needsSupport staffing efforts by aligning available caregivers with open cases when neededMaintain a high level of communication with candidates to ensure engagement and commitmentEnsure all hiring documentation is complete, accurate, and compliant before candidates are cleared to workPerformance Expectations:Maintain a consistent daily pipeline of qualified caregiver candidatesMeet weekly hiring and onboarding targets set by leadershipAchieve fast turnaround time from application to hireMinimize candidate drop-off through proactive follow-upMaintain high accuracy in candidate records and onboarding documentationEducation: Associate or Bachelor's degree in Human Resources, Business, Healthcare, or related field preferredExperience: 1+ year of recruiting, staffing, or high-volume hiring experience preferred.

Experience in healthcare or home care recruiting is a plus. Proven ability to manage a candidate pipeline and move applicants through onboarding. Strong follow-up, communication, and organizational skills. Familiarity with job platforms such as Indeed, LinkedIn, or similar tools preferred.
